PHP MySql数据库开发与PHP开发环境配置是Web开发中的重要环节。PHP是一种常用的服务器端脚本语言,用于创建动态网页,而MySQL则是一个流行的关系型数据库管理系统,经常与PHP一起使用。为了开始学习PHP和MySQL,我们需要先配置一个PHP开发环境。
在配置PHP开发环境之前,我们需要先安装一个Web服务器。这里我们选择了Apache作为Web服务器。Apache是一个开源的、跨平台的Web服务器软件。你可以从Apache官方网站(https://httpd.apache.org/)上下载最新版本的Apache,并解压到合适的目录中。安装完成后,打开浏览器,输入http://localhost,如果看到Apache的欢迎页面,说明Apache已经成功安装。
接下来,我们需要安装PHP。PHP官方网站(https://www.php.net/)提供了最新版本的PHP下载。下载完成后,解压缩文件到一个合适的目录。然后,打开php.ini文件,找到extension_dir这一行,并修改为你的PHP扩展目录,例如:
extension_dir = "C:/Program Files/PHP/ext"
保存文件后,继续打开php.ini文件的production版本,同样修改extension_dir这一行。接着,将PHP的DLL文件复制到Apache的bin目录下,重启Apache服务。
现在,我们已经成功安装了PHP和Apache,可以在Web服务器上运行PHP了。为了测试安装是否成功,我们可以创建一个名为info.php的文件,其中内容如下:
<?php phpinfo(); ?>
将这个文件放到你的Web服务器的根目录下,然后在浏览器中输入http://localhost/info.php,你应该能看到PHP的信息页面。
除了安装PHP和Apache,我们还需要安装MySQL作为数据库管理系统。从MySQL官方网站(https://www.mysql.com/)下载最新版本的MySQL,并进行安装。安装完成后,启动MySQL服务。
在MySQL命令行客户端上,输入一些命令来创建一个新的数据库和用户,例如:
CREATE DATABASE mydb; C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word'; GRANT ALL PRIVILEGES ON mydb.* TO 'myuser'@'localhost'; FLUSH PRIVILEGES;
现在,你已经成功安装了PHP、Apache和MySQL,可以开始学习如何使用它们了。
关于配置PHP和MySQL开发环境的基本步骤,我们提供了Windows和Linux环境下的简要概述:
操作系统 | 工具/组件 | 安装/配置步骤 |
Windows | PHP |
1. 下载PHP Windows版 2. 解压到指定目录 3. 配置php.ini文件 |
Windows | MySQL |
1. 下载MySQL社区版 2. 安装MySQL并按照提示配置 3. 设置root密码 |
Windows | Web服务器(如Apache) |
1. 下载Apache 2. 安装并配置httpd.conf,设置PHP模块 |
Windows | 数据库管理工具(如phpMyAdmin) |
1. 下载phpMyAdmin 2. 解压到Web服务器的根目录 3. 配置config.inc.php |
Linux(以Ubuntu为例) | PHP |
1. 使用sudo apt-get install php安装PHP 2. 安装所需的PHP扩展,如sudo apt-get install php-mysql |
Linux(以Ubuntu为例) | MySQL |
1. 使用sudo apt-get install mysql-server安装MySQL 2. 使用sudo mysql_secure_installation进行安全配置 |
Linux(以Ubuntu为例) | Web服务器(如Apache) |
1. 使用sudo apt-get install apache2安装Apache 2. 配置Apache以支持PHP |
Linux(以Ubuntu为例) |
我要留言 |
评论留言